    I posted this in weather but it's also Astronomy & you can share the amusement. The following email just arrived:

    Dear AuroraWatch UK subscriber,

    We apologise for the earlier false alert (issued 13:25 UTC today) which was caused by a lawnmower creating a local disturbance at our Lancaster site. For more information please see
    http://wp.lancs.ac.uk/aurorawatchuk/2016/08/23/red-alert-cancelled/

    The AuroraWatch UK team
